Karimnagar
By Our Staff Reporter
KARIMNAGAR, APRIL 11. The Minister for Endowments, M Satyanarayana Rao's Praja Patham programme was held in five villages of Thimmapur mandal on Monday. The programme was started in Vachnuru village and completed in Nedunuru village covering Ramhanumannagar, Jugundla, Laxmidevipalli villages of Thimmapur mandal. All along his visit, he interacted with farmers, women SHG members, elderly persons and schoolchildren in his own style of Telangana dialect and won the hearts of people. He asked people, "yemi samasyalunnayi, yemi chestunnaru'' (what problems do you have and what are you doing). When people spoke about drought, he asked them to pray to God for rain as he was also doing the same. Interacting with schoolchildren, he asked about their names and classes they were studying in. At Ramhanumannagar, the Minister said that the present-day children were lucky as they had chairs and all the facilities in their schools. "In my school days, we did not have chairs to sit in the classroom and there were no other facilities," he remarked. Interacting with women, Mr Satyanarayana Rao said women were the future of the country. He asked women SHG members to rear sheep and buffaloes for better profits. He also inquired about bank linkage and financial assistance to them. On his way, he noticed some elderly persons and asked about their well-being. For some elderly persons, the Minister instructed the authorities to sanction old-age pension and white ration cards. The Minister announced release of Rs 1.5 lakhs to Vachunuru village for laying of side bore wells and purchase of motor for the drinking water supply. He also reviewed the ongoing drinking waters works in the village.
